What are the typical challenges faced by English-Italian translators in a professional setting?

English-Italian translators often encounter challenges such as managing tight deadlines, ensuring accurate cultural adaptation of texts, and handling industry-specific terminology. In fast-paced environments like legal or technical translation, precision and attention to detail are crucial, as even minor mistakes can have significant consequences. Collaboration with subject matter experts and other translators is common, helping to maintain quality and consistency across projects. Staying up-to-date with language trends and advancements in translation technology also plays a key role in overcoming these challenges.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an English-Italian Translator, and why are they important?

To thrive as an English-Italian Translator, you need native or near-native proficiency in both languages, a deep understanding of grammar and idiomatic usage, and typically a degree in translation, linguistics, or a related field. Familiarity with computer-assisted translation (CAT) tools like SDL Trados or MemoQ, and sometimes certification from recognized translation bodies, is highly beneficial. Excellent communication, attention to detail, and cultural sensitivity are crucial soft skills for conveying meaning accurately and appropriately. These skills ensure high-quality, contextually accurate translations that meet client needs and bridge communication gaps.

What does an English-Italian translator do?

An English-Italian translator is responsible for converting written documents from English to Italian and vice versa, ensuring that the meaning, tone, and context of the original text are accurately preserved. They may work on a variety of materials, including books, websites, legal documents, or business correspondence. In addition to strong language skills, translators often have expertise in specific fields such as law, medicine, or technology to ensure precise translations. Their work helps bridge communication gaps between English and Italian speakers in global settings.

Position Highlights:

The Italian Translator is responsible for the translation of copy and daily correspondence from English to Italian, and vice versa, with speed and accuracy. This position will also provide interpretation support from English to Italian, and vice versa. Additional responsibilities include linguistic-based customer service for members and partnership with internal stakeholders to provide cultural expertise. 
 

What You'll Do:

  • Translation of correspondences and publications which would include handling voice-over and subtitling in Italian required for the association’s media productions.
  • Simultaneous interpretation at the board meetings, international convention, seminars, and other meetings as well as providing assistance at the executive level.
  • Handling of administrative duties, such as processing of reports, award issuance, record keeping and additional administrative duties as assigned.
  • Assisting other divisions and departments with their language needs.
  • Provide association staff and volunteers with cultural expertise.
  • Conducting headquarters tours for non-English-speaking visitors
  • Performs other responsibilities as assigned.


We're Looking for Someone With:

  •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Excellent command of English and native ability to speak, read and write in Italian required.
  • Familiarity in history, culture, tradition, etc., and up-to-date knowledge of life in Italy required.
  • Prior translation and interpretation experience strongly preferred.
  • Professional experience in simultaneous interpretation/translation a big plus.
  • This position requires travel, domestic and international, approximately 5% of the time.
  • This position is hybrid and will require you to be in our Oak Brook, IL office every week.
